As the Kingdom of Saudi Arabia advances its digital economy goals under Vision 2030, the Zakat, Tax and Customs Authority (ZATCA) has introduced mandatory e-invoicing regulations to ensure transparency, reduce tax evasion, and streamline business operations. Businesses operating in Saudi Arabia must now comply with ZATCA’s e-invoicing mandates, which involve issuing and storing invoices electronically.
But compliance can be complex—especially for businesses managing high volumes of transactions. That’s where Enterprise Resource Planning (ERP) systems come into play. This article explores how ERP systems aid ZATCA compliance and why Sage ERP is an ideal solution for businesses navigating this regulatory shift.
What is ZATCA E-Invoicing?
ZATCA’s e-invoicing initiative, also known as FATOORA, is being rolled out in two major phases:
- Phase 1 (Generation Phase): Since December 4, 2021, businesses have been required to generate and store invoices electronically in a structured format like XML or PDF/A-3 with embedded XML.
- Phase 2 (Integration Phase): Starting in January 2023 (in waves), businesses must integrate their systems with ZATCA’s platform to share invoice data in real-time.
Failure to comply can result in penalties, operational disruption, and legal consequences.
How ERP Systems Help Achieve ZATCA Compliance
ERP systems are central to managing finance, operations, inventory, and compliance. Here’s how they assist with e-invoicing under ZATCA:
1. Automated Invoice Generation
ERP systems generate invoices in ZATCA-approved formats automatically, ensuring accuracy, consistency, and compliance.
2. Digital Signature and QR Code Embedding
Modern ERP solutions enable embedding of required cryptographic stamps and QR codes, which are mandatory for B2C invoices under ZATCA regulations.
3. Real-Time System Integration
With built-in APIs and integration capabilities, ERP platforms connect seamlessly with ZATCA’s e-invoicing portal, enabling real-time reporting and validation.
4. Audit Trail and Data Archiving
ERP solutions maintain a secure, tamper-proof audit trail for every transaction, helping businesses stay audit-ready while meeting the data retention requirements.
5. Error Reduction and Risk Mitigation
By automating invoice generation and data validation, ERP systems minimize human errors and mitigate the risk of non-compliance.
Why Choose Sage ERP for ZATCA Compliance?
Sage ERP—especially Sage X3 and Sage 300cloud—is among the top ERP solutions for companies in the GCC region. Here’s how Sage ERP stands out:
ZATCA-Compliant Features
Sage has actively adapted its software to include features that support:
- XML invoice generation
- Digital signatures
- QR code generation
- Integration with ZATCA’s FATOORA platform
Custom Integration Support
Whether you’re a small business or a large enterprise, Sage offers modular integration capabilities to ensure your current workflows meet ZATCA’s technical specifications.
Multi-Currency & Multi-Language Support
Sage ERP supports Arabic and English interfaces and handles multiple currencies, making it ideal for Saudi businesses and international firms operating in KSA.
Easier VAT and Tax Management
Sage ERP automates VAT calculations, reporting, and submission, simplifying your overall tax compliance processes.
Secure Cloud-Based Access
With cloud deployment options, businesses get real-time access to financial data and compliance dashboards, reducing delays and increasing efficiency.
ZATCA e-invoicing compliance is not just a regulatory necessity—it’s an opportunity for businesses to modernize operations, reduce fraud risk, and improve financial control. ERP systems like Sage ERP act as a compliance backbone by offering automation, integration, and accuracy in managing e-invoicing.
By choosing Sage ERP, you position your business not only to meet today’s compliance standards but also to thrive in tomorrow’s digital economy.